Why a startup cleaner matters in 2025

Modern Windows systems are more efficient than older versions, but many PCs still slow down because of unnecessary startup apps, background services, and poorly behaving drivers. A startup cleaner addresses these by:

  • Identifying programs and services that launch at boot.
  • Allowing you to disable or delay nonessential entries.
  • Offering suggestions based on reputation and usage.
  • Providing cleanup tools (e.g., scheduled task management, browser helper object removal).

If your PC boot feels sluggish or you see many notifications and background processes after startup, a startup cleaner can help.


Key features to look for

  • Security and privacy

    • Choose software from a reputable vendor with clear privacy policies.
    • Prefer apps that don’t send your system data to third parties or, if they do, allow opt-out.
    • Look for code-signing and a long update history.
  • Granular control

    • Ability to enable/disable startup items, not just remove them.
    • Options to delay startup items so they run a few minutes after boot.
    • Separate views for user startup items, system services, scheduled tasks, drivers, and browser extensions.
  • Reputation and intelligence

    • Built-in reputation database or cloud lookup to identify safe vs suspicious entries.
    • Clear explanations for each item (what it does, why it runs).
    • Community or vendor-vetted recommendations.
  • Safety nets

    • Automatic backups or restore points before making changes.
    • Undo functionality and exportable lists of changes.
    • Warnings for critical system components.
  • Performance reporting

    • Before/after boot-time measurements.
    • CPU, RAM, and disk I/O impact indicators for individual items.
  • Ease of use

    • Clean, informative UI with beginner-friendly safe mode and expert mode.
    • One-click recommended actions plus manual control.
  • Minimal system impact

    • Lightweight installer and low background footprint.
    • No unwanted bundled apps or forced telemetry.
  • Compatibility and support

    • Support for current Windows versions (Windows 10/11/12 where applicable).
    • Frequent updates to handle new software and threats.
    • Active support channels and good documentation.

What to avoid

  • Tools that automatically delete or “clean” without previews or backups.
  • Software bundled with ads, toolbars, or other unwanted programs.
  • Unknown or rarely updated utilities with poor reputation.
  • Products that require excessive permissions or internet access with no transparency.

Step-by-step process to evaluate candidates

  1. Make a short list of 3–5 well-reviewed products.
  2. Verify vendor reputation and read the privacy policy.
  3. Install on a noncritical machine or create a full system backup/restore point.
  4. Let the program analyze startup items and read its recommendations.
  5. Use the tool to disable or delay low-impact items first; avoid disabling drivers or Windows services until verified.
  6. Reboot and measure changes in boot time and responsiveness.
  7. If problems appear, use the tool’s restore feature or Windows System Restore.
  8. Repeat tests over several days to see real-world impact.

Common startup entries explained (concise)

  • Startup folder items: Programs launched by user-level shortcuts.
  • Run/RunOnce registry keys: Frequently used for both legitimate software and adware.
  • Services: Background processes; many are essential—don’t disable without verification.
  • Scheduled tasks: Can be used by apps for background maintenance or updates.
  • Browser extensions and helper objects: Can affect browser startup and performance.
  • Drivers: Kernel-level components; avoid disabling unless you know their function.

Quick safety rules

  • Always create a restore point before major changes.
  • Disable before deleting; test for a few reboots.
  • Research unknown entries using vendor or community reputation tools.
  • Prioritize delaying nonessential apps rather than fully disabling them at first.
